This sweet baby Eastern Screech Owl was delivered to the Torrington PD after being dropped by a hawk. The baby’s origin is unknown, but he is safe and has no real injuries!! So lucky and so cute.
Just a reminder to always make note of the location you pick up injured wildlife for the ultimate goal of return. It’s not always possible, like in this scenario, but when it is, it helps us to do the best for recovered patients.
